How to get there

How to Reach Farmingdale, United States

Farmingdale is a charming town located in the state of New York, United States. Whether you are visiting for business or pleasure, there are several convenient ways to reach Farmingdale.

By Air:

If you are traveling from a distant location, the quickest way to reach Farmingdale is by air. The nearest major airport is John F. Kennedy International Airport (JFK), which is approximately 25 miles away from Farmingdale. From JFK, you can rent a car or take a taxi to reach your destination. Alternatively, you can also book a domestic flight to Republic Airport (FRG), which is located right in Farmingdale.

By Train:

Farmingdale is well-connected by train services, making it easily accessible from various cities in the United States. The Long Island Rail Road (LIRR) provides regular train services to Farmingdale from New York City and other parts of Long Island. Simply hop on a train heading towards Farmingdale station, and you'll arrive at your destination in no time.

By Car:

If you prefer to drive, Farmingdale can be reached conveniently by car. It is located near major highways, including the Long Island Expressway (I-495) and the Northern State Parkway. Getting to know Farmingdale

Farmingdale is a village located in Nassau County, Long Island, New York, United States. It is situated approximately 35 miles east of New York City. The village was incorporated in 1904 and is home to approximately 8,500 residents.

Farmingdale has a rich history dating back to the 1600s when English Quakers settled in the area. The village is now known for its aviation history, with the nearby Republic Airport being a former base for Fairchild Aviation and a current hub for general aviation and commuter flights.

The village is also home to a number of parks and recreational facilities, including the Bethpage State Park, which offers amenities such as golf courses, picnic areas, and hiking trails. There are also a variety of local businesses in the area, ranging from small shops to large retailers and restaurants.

Farmingdale is easily accessible via major highways and public transportation, including the Long Island Rail Road and bus routes. It is a highly desirable place to live due to its proximity to New York City, vibrant community, and numerous amenities.
